O3Pro Corporation

6-497 Laurier Ave, Milton, ON

O3Pro is dedicated to accelerating internal and external innovation and as a result we are able to offer customers superior solutions delivered on-time, on-budget and on-target. O3Pro provides highly specialized services in the following areas: ...

OceanWeb Technologies

303-116 Back Road Seaforth, Head Of Chezzetcook, NS

OceanWeb Technologies is a visual communications firm specializing in providing high quality marketing materials such as websites, logos, brochures & various other web & print marketing solutions.

Onyx Engineering Ltd.

2960 Jefferson Blvd., Windsor, ON

ONYX Engineering Ltd. is a leading-edge technology company dedicated to the provision of world-class automation solutions for industry. We are a leader in the fields of man-machine interface, software communication & control integration, PLC ...